About the Role
The Department of Financial Accounting at Durban University of Technology (DUT) is seeking a dynamic Lecturer to join our team. As a leading university of technology, we are committed to shaping the future of accounting education and innovation in the field. If you are passionate about contributing to education, research, innovation, entrepreneurship, and engagement, we invite you to apply for this exciting opportunity.
Key Responsibilities
- Contribute to the academic quality in all aspects of programme offerings within the department.
- Contribute to curriculum renewal of programmes.
- Conduct research, publish scholarly articles, and present at conferences to contribute to the accounting community.
- Undertake administration and other academic duties assigned by the Head of Department.
- Lecturing at undergraduate and postgraduate levels (face-to-face and online).
- Assessment marking and development, and maintaining high level of quality in terms of feedback and evaluation processes.
- Innovate in terms of teaching practice, support, and assessment.
- Working with colleagues to advise and support students.
- Participation in external and community engagement and collaborative projects in the department.
Requirements
- A Master’s degree in Accounting with an undergraduate degree in Accounting.
- A minimum of 3 years of university teaching experience and relevant industry experience may be an advantage.
- Demonstrated commitment to ongoing professional development, with active affiliation (or exam registration) with SAICA, SAIPA, or CIMA considered a strong advantage.

About Education / teaching Jobs in KwaZulu-Natal
In KwaZulu-Natal, South Africa, the education and teaching sector is a vital part of the job market, with a strong demand for qualified professionals to deliver quality education to students. Generally, this field offers a stable and fulfilling career path, particularly in urban areas such as Durban and Pietermaritzburg. Typically, those who pursue careers in education are motivated by a passion for teaching and a desire to make a positive impact on young minds.
In terms of salary, teachers in KwaZulu-Natal can expect to earn broad ranges, typically between R200 000 and R400 000 per annum, depending on factors such as experience, the size of the school or educational institution, and industry sector. Commonly, salaries are higher in urban areas and lower in rural areas. However, these figures are only a general guide, and actual salaries can vary significantly.
Common skills for education professionals include strong communication and interpersonal skills, the ability to create engaging lesson plans, and experience working with diverse student populations. Typically, teachers need to be adaptable, patient, and able to think creatively. Other essential skills include data analysis, technology integration, and leadership abilities. Teachers often work collaboratively as part of a school team, so strong teamwork and problem-solving skills are also highly valued.
The education sector is diverse and encompasses various industries, including the public sector (government schools), private schooling, and educational services companies.
